A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

Existing hovercraft skirt fixing pipe devices cannot effectively seal off gas escape when retracted, and are prone to collision damage with the hull structure in harsh sea conditions.

Method used

A sealing device for the skirt fixing tube of a hovercraft, including a sealing support plate, sealing rubber and fastening components, was designed. The sealing rubber extends around the side of the hull to seal the gap and plays a buffering role in harsh sea conditions.

Benefits of technology

It achieves an effective gas seal between the apron fixing tube and the groove, and prevents collision damage in strong winds and waves. The structure is simple and reliable, and it is easy to use and maintain.

Technical Field

[0001] This invention belongs to the field of ship design and relates to a sealing device for the skirt fixing tube of an air-cushioned vessel. Background Technology

[0002] The apron fixing tube device is a specialized piece of equipment for hovercraft equipped with large gangplanks. It allows the apron to be raised and lowered synchronously with the gangplank, ensuring uninterrupted gangplank operation. The apron fixing tube is typically an arc-shaped tubular structure, fixed between the gangplank and the hull, rotating along a hinged mounting axis. When retracted, the apron fixing tube is housed in a recess within the hull structure. During hovercraft operation, air from the air cushion can escape through the gap between the apron fixing tube and the recess, affecting the hovercraft's lifting performance. Furthermore, in the event of severe sea conditions such as strong winds and high waves, even when locked, the apron fixing tube is prone to slight vibrations, potentially causing it to collide and damage the recess.

[0003] Common dynamic sealing methods include contact seals and non-contact seals. Non-contact seals have poor sealing performance and are suitable for applications with high sealing surface linear velocity, but are not suitable for sealing the skirt fixing pipe of hovercraft. Contact seals are usually divided into expansion ring seals, mechanical seals, and packing seals. Expansion ring seals require liquid lubrication and are generally used for sealing liquid media. Mechanical seals are often used for sealing rotating shafts. Packing seals are also mostly used for sealing reciprocating and rotating motions, but none of them are suitable for sealing the skirt fixing pipe when it is retracted into place. Summary of the Invention

[0004] The purpose of this invention is to provide a sealing device for the skirt fixing tube of a hovercraft, which can both block the air cushion gas escaping from the gap between the skirt fixing tube and the groove, and also act as a buffer between the skirt fixing tube and the groove.

[0005]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ides a sealing device for a hovercraft apron fixing tube, which can be installed on the apron fixing tube and facing the hull. It includes a sealing support plate on the outer surface of the apron fixing tube, a sealing rubber on the sealing support plate, and a fastening assembly on the sealing support plate and connected to the sealing rubber. The sealing rubber extends from one side of the sealing support plate around the side near the hull to the other side, and a gap is left between the sealing support plate and the sealing rubber on the side near the hull.

[0006] Preferably, the fastening assembly is provided with a pressure plate to improve the stress on the sealing rubber.

[0007] Preferably, the sealing rubber is tightly fitted to both sides of the sealing support plate.

[0008] Preferably, the fastening assembly includes a bolt, a nut, and a spring washer.

[0009] Preferably, the sealing support plate and the pressure plate are steel arc-shaped plates.

[0010] Preferably, the sealing support plate is connected to the outer surface of the apron fixing tube by double-sided welding.

[0011] Preferably, the sealing rubber is made of neoprene rubber, and the inner core is provided with a woven fabric to increase strength and toughness.

[0012] Preferably, the sealing rubber has a thickness of 3 mm and a Shore hardness of 75.

[0013] Preferably, the sealing support plate has a reinforcing rod on the side near the hull, and a gap is left between the reinforcing rod and the sealing rubber.

[0014] Preferably, when the apron fixing tube is retracted into place and locked, the deformation of the sealing rubber is 6-8 mm, and the upper surface of the ball head at the end of the sealing support plate needs to be 10-15 mm away from the lower surface of the deformed sealing rubber.

[0023] Figure 1 This is a schematic diagram of the arrangement of the present invention, mainly including a sealing device, an apron fixing tube 7, a gangplank 8, and a hull 9. The apron fixing tube 7 is connected between the hull 9 and the gangplank 8. The sealing device is arranged on the upper surface of the top panel of the apron fixing tube 7. When the apron fixing tube 7 is retracted into place, the sealing device is precisely locked in the gap between the apron fixing tube 7 and the groove 10 of the hull structure. The sealing rubber 1 at the top of the sealing device is squeezed and deformed, thereby preventing gas leakage and achieving a sealing effect.

[0024] Figure 2 This is a typical enlarged cross-sectional view of the present invention, mainly including sealing rubber 1, sealing support plate 2, pressure plate 3, bolts 4, nuts 5, and spring washers 6. The sealing support plate 2 is a steel arc-shaped plate with reinforcing rods welded to its ends. Its extension direction is consistent with that of the apron fixing tube 7, and it is connected to the upper surface of the top panel of the apron fixing tube 7 by double-sided welding. The sealing support plate 2 serves as a structural component, supporting and installing the sealing rubber 1. The sealing rubber 1 mainly serves as the main body of the sealing device, providing sealing and buffering. The pressure plate 3 is also a steel arc-shaped plate, extending in the same direction as the apron fixing tube 7. It is installed on the inner and outer sides of the sealing support plate 2, increasing the contact area of ​​the fasteners, improving the stress on the sealing rubber 1, and reducing the risk of the sealing rubber 1 being torn at the fasteners. The mounting holes on the pressure plate 3 need to be drilled on-site. Bolts 4, nuts 5, and spring washers 6 are the fasteners of the sealing device, used to connect the pressure plate 3, sealing rubber 1, and sealing support plate 2. The spring washers 6 serve to prevent loosening.

[0025] It should be noted that the present invention includes the following:

[0026] (1) Considering that the working environment of the sealing rubber 1 is a harsh environment with high temperature, high humidity and strong ultraviolet radiation, the rubber material is chloroprene rubber with good aging resistance, heat resistance and oil resistance, with a thickness of about 3 mm, Shore hardness of 75, and an inner core containing a layer of woven material to increase its strength and toughness.

[0027] (2) The height of the sealing support plate 2 and the width of the sealing rubber 1 should take into account the amount of compression deformation and the margin under impact inertia, so as to ensure that when the apron fixing tube 7 is retracted and locked, the sealing rubber 1 must undergo a certain amount of compression deformation, with a deformation of about 6 to 8 mm. The upper surface of the ball head at the end of the sealing support plate 2 should be about 10 to 15 mm away from the lower surface of the compressed sealing rubber 1.
